Expert AI · Mechanic's Insight
The most recent MOT test was recorded in April 2022, which passed with no defects. However, there are no entries following this date, leaving a gap of over four years without an official safety inspection. Given the vehicle is now over forty years old, it likely qualifies for historic vehicle exemption, meaning the lack of recent certificates does not indicate a failure but does remove independent verification of its current roadworthiness. The mileage history shows an exceptionally stable trend. Between 2011 and 2022, the odometer increased by only 387 miles. From 2015 to 2022, the reading changed by just nine miles. This suggests the motorcycle has seen extremely light use or has been stored for long periods. While low mileage often preserves engine internals, it introduces risks associated with under-use. Rubber components, seals, and hoses are prone to perishing when a machine sits stationary. Brake fluid may have absorbed moisture, and fuel system components could suffer from varnishing if the bike was not run regularly.
